Transaction 95d3379056f6e703ca1c08a511c766f723bc6293ce7667e47ab8295c992448fd
1 Input
2 Outputs
- 95d3379056f6e703ca1c08a511c766f723bc6293ce7667e47ab8295c992448fd:0
- 95d3379056f6e703ca1c08a511c766f723bc6293ce7667e47ab8295c992448fd:1
value 197966
address 34xpnZ6snFQL7So97vvBjxKgLDxHJbG1xp
value 155776
address 15MBWFu6qgc1t3ibZYMHbMHnpRuzdFRW3e